describing a chemical substance whose pH is higher than 7 and that neutralizes acids to form salts
The gardener checked the soil with a test kit and found it was slightly alkaline.
園丁用測試套件檢查土壤,發現土壤略帶鹼性。
collocation: alkaline soil — common in gardening
The chemistry teacher poured the clear alkaline solution into a glass beaker.
化學老師將清澈的鹼性溶液倒入玻璃燒杯中。
collocation: alkaline solution — used in lab settings

- basic
used in chemistry to mean the same thing, but more formal and technical; also has the unrelated everyday meaning of 'simple'
- acidic
having a pH below 7; the opposite chemical behaviour
文法句型
alkaline + noun
be/become + alkaline
用法筆記
Most often used before a noun (alkaline soil, alkaline solution). It can also follow 'be' or 'become' (the water is alkaline).
